Daria Aslamova. Biography

Daria was born on September 8, 1969 in the city of Khabarovsk. Mikhail Feofanovich Aslamov (father) is a famous Khabarovsk poet. He is the chairman of the board in Khabarovsk of the Writers' Union of Russia. About the years of childhood, Daria is very little known.

After graduating from the Faculty of Journalism of Moscow State University named after M.Yu. Lomonosov Darya Aslamova was for the first time a military correspondent for Komsomolskaya Pravda, mainly in the hot spots of Abkhazia, Chechnya, Cambodia, Nagorno-Karabakh, Yugoslavia, Ossetia, Tajikistan, Rwanda, and Mali. After being in captivity, she devoted several events to this event. Her favorite subject is war.

Achievements in creativity, exploits

Daria Aslamova deserved the "Silver galosh" in the nomination "Stars without a mandate".

In 1999 she was a special correspondent for the newspaper "AIDS Info".

Daria Aslamova is a military journalist, the only correspondent who spoke with Saddam Hussein in 2003.

In 2011, four times was arrested in Egypt during a business trip.

In the spring of the same year, I held a conversation with Thierry Meissan, who claimed that the United States, under the scenario of Georgia and Ukraine, was also driving the revolution in Egypt.

In the summer of 2012, during a trip to Turkish areas bordering on Syrian, a brave journalist illegally made her way to the Syrian refugee camp, where there were also rebel forces to fight Syrian President Asad, and was able to interview some leaders of the uprising.

Bibliography

In 1994, they wrote a lot of noise, "The notes of the shoddy girl." And already in 1995 the second part of the work comes out. In 1999, "The Adventures of a Wicked Girl" was published. From the same series in 2001 - "Mean girl. The adventure continues. "

In 2002, two works by D. Aslamova were published: "Notes of a Mad Journalist" and "Sweet Life". The book "In love, as in war" was written in 2005.
